When it comes to the box office of movies, the first topic that will be brought up must be "number one at the box office" .
Although the blockbuster sci-fi film "The Wandering Earth" released in the Spring Festival this year has exceeded 4.6 billion , it is still far from the 5.6 billion "Wolf Warrior 2" that has always occupied the first place .
After all, patriotic movies are always the main theme that most easily resonates with the people.
Korea is the same,
As of this year's Spring Festival, their "number one box office" has always been this historical war movie released in 2014 - "The Battle of Liangming Sea" , which tells the story of the patriotic general Yi Sun-sin leading the North Korean Navy to defeat the Japanese fleet with less patriotism. story.
But after the Spring Festival, history reversed.
A hit movie "Extreme Profession" born during the Spring Festival , with 9.5 billion investment (about 56 million yuan), won 137 billion box office (about 813 million yuan),
Beyond "Liang Minghai Battle", it has become the first box office in Korean film history!
Moreover, this "Extreme Profession" has nothing to do with patriotism or national honor. It's just a pure police and bandit comedy ? ? ?

If you are careful, you must have discovered that this kind of plot trend seems to be somewhat similar to the domestic film "Lobster Detective" .
So some people say that, judging by the release time, this "Extreme Profession" is clearly a remake.
In fact, it's not plagiarism or remake, it's just using the same script,
The script was recognized for its high degree of completion and peculiar settings, so it was adapted and cast in China and South Korea, and released at different times.
The slap in the face is that they used the same script, one became the number one movie in film history, and the other did not even pass.

Let's go back to the movie "Extreme Profession" itself, its greatest success lies in-
Korean filmmakers' mastery of commercial genre films.
As a movie with a clear genre positioning, it is light-paced, attractive in story concept, and achieves a balance between the two types of narratives of small-person comedy and police and crime.
In addition, the characters of each character are very three-dimensional and distinct, which has already made the film successful for the most part.
But then again, the result of the same script is that one failed and bad reviews, and the other broke the box office.
The gap between the two films may be the gap between domestic films and Korean films.
This gap does not lie in the production level of the film industry, but in the professionalism and attentiveness of Korean filmmakers in localized production .
